The globally observed seismic discontinuity at 660 km depth due to the post-spinel phase transition plays a key role in the style of material circulation within the mantle. While the topography of the 660 has been extensively investigated based on arrival times of long-period reflected, converted and coda waves, the amplitudes of these seismic arrivals, which are sensitive to density variations at the boundary, have not been sufficiently explored to date. In this study, we take advantage of a global dataset of SS precursors and simultaneously constrain the global variations of discontinuity depth, shear velocity and density contrasts across the 660.
